  1. Memory Foam Mattress:
    The Memory Foam Mattress molds to the body’s shape, providing personalized support and pressure relief. It is made from viscoelastic foam which responds to heat and pressure. As a result, it can alleviate pain for side sleepers or those with joint issues. A study by the National Institute of Health (NIH) in 2021 indicated that memory foam mattresses can enhance sleep quality by reducing tossing and turning. Examples include the Tempur-Pedic series, renowned for their durability and comfort.

  2. Innerspring Mattress:
    The Innerspring Mattress utilizes a system of steel coils to provide support and bounce. Coils vary in design, including offset or continuous designs that offer differing levels of support. The Sleep Foundation notes that innerspring mattresses tend to have better airflow and can keep sleepers cool. Some consumers prefer these mattresses for their firmness options, making them ideal for back and stomach sleepers. Popular brands include Saatva and Sealy.

  3. Hybrid Mattress:
    The Hybrid Mattress combines foam and innerspring technologies to deliver the benefits of both. The foam layers offer contouring comfort, while the coil systems provide strong support and breathability. According to a 2022 review by Consumer Reports, hybrids rank highly for their ability to balance softness and support, catering well to diverse sleeping styles. Common hybrids use combinations like gel-infused memory foam and pocketed coils.

  4. Latex Mattress:
    The Latex Mattress is crafted from natural or synthetic rubber, known for its durability and responsiveness. Natural latex is hypoallergenic and resistant to dust mites, making it a great option for allergy sufferers. A study published in the Journal of Sleep Research (2020) found that latex mattresses significantly reduce pressure points and improve spinal alignment. Brands like Avocado and PlushBeds specialize in eco-friendly latex mattresses.

  5. Adjustable Air Mattress:
    The Adjustable Air Mattress allows users to control the firmness level by adjusting air chambers within the mattress. This customizable feature can adapt to individual comfort preferences and weight distributions. According to the American Chiropractic Association, these mattresses can be especially beneficial for couples with differing firmness preferences. Notable brands include Sleep Number, which offers smart features related to sleep tracking.

  6. Pillow-top Mattress:
    The Pillow-top Mattress features an additional layer of soft material sewn into the top for added comfort. It is designed to provide a plush sleeping surface that can help with pressure relief. However, consumers should be cautious as some pillow-top mattresses can lose their shape over time. According to a survey conducted by mattress reviewers in 2021, those who sleep on their side often find pillow-tops more comfortable due to their softness. Brands like Simmons are well-known for their pillow-top products.

  1. Definition of Hybrid Mattresses: A hybrid mattress combines features from both innerspring and foam mattresses. It typically features a core of pocketed coils for support, along with layers of memory foam or latex for comfort. This design aims to provide a balanced feel.

  2. Components of Hybrid Mattresses: Hybrid mattresses generally consist of several layers. The common components include a support layer made of coils, a transition layer made of foam, and a comfort layer often made from memory foam. Variations exist based on brand and construction.

  3. Comfort and Support: Hybrid mattresses offer a unique balance between soft comfort and firm support. They are designed to contour to the body while providing pushback from the coil layer. This design aims to alleviate pressure points and promote better sleep posture.

  4. Temperature Regulation: Hybrid mattresses often feature breathable materials and structures that enhance airflow. The coil systems allow for ventilation, helping to dissipate heat. Some also include cooling gel-infused foams to further regulate temperature.

  5. Motion Isolation: Hybrid mattresses generally provide good motion isolation due to their foam layers. This feature allows individuals sharing the bed to move without disturbing each other. However, the responsiveness of the coil layer may affect this quality to some extent.

  6. Durability: Hybrid mattresses tend to be durable, particularly those with high-quality materials. The coil systems can support the mattress’s structure over time, although the longevity depends on the quality of both the foam and coils used.

  7. Price Range and Value: Hybrid mattresses vary widely in price based on brand, materials, and design. They usually occupy a mid-to-high price range when compared to other mattress types. Consumers often consider them a good investment due to their diverse features and comfort levels.

  8. Consumer Preferences and Opinions: Customer feedback about hybrid mattresses ranges from highly positive to mixed. Many appreciate the balance of comfort and support. Others may prefer single-material mattresses due to personal sleep preferences or affordability considerations.

  1. Comfort:
    Comfort refers to how a mattress feels when you lie down on it. It is vital for a restful night’s sleep. Softness and firmness levels can vary widely among mattresses. According to a 2022 survey by the National Sleep Foundation, 62% of individuals reported that comfort directly affects their sleep quality.

  2. Support:
    Support is the mattress’s ability to maintain proper spinal alignment and provide adequate firmness where needed. It helps alleviate pressure points, particularly for side sleepers who need extra cushioning around the shoulders and hips. A study published in the Journal of Chiropractic Medicine (2019) found that supportive mattresses improved pain management and sleeping comfort among backache sufferers.

  3. Durability:
    Durability refers to the lifespan of the mattress and its ability to withstand wear and tear. High-quality mattresses can last between 7 to 10 years, depending on the materials used. A case study from Consumer Reports (2020) demonstrated that innerspring mattresses showed visible fatigue after three years, while memory foam and latex varieties maintained their shape longer.

  4. Materials:
    Materials refer to the composition of the mattress, which may include memory foam, latex, innerspring, or hybrid combinations. Each material has unique characteristics regarding comfort, cooling properties, and responsiveness. For example, according to a report by Sleep Advisor (2021), gel-infused memory foam mattresses provide better temperature regulation than traditional memory foam, making them suitable for hot sleepers.

  5. Size:
    Size is essential to accommodate your sleeping needs and bedroom dimensions. Mattresses are available in standard sizes, including twin, full, queen, and king. The Sleep Foundation (2022) advises choosing a size that allows at least 6 inches of length beyond your height to provide adequate space for comfortable movement during sleep.

  6. Price:
    Price is an important consideration that varies significantly based on mattress type and brand. Quality mattresses typically range from $300 to over $2,000. According to a survey by Sleep Like the Dead (2021), mattress affordability greatly influences consumer purchases, with buyers often balancing budget with quality.
